Contenidos:
Introduction and fundamentals -- Order statistics, quantiles, and coverages -- Tests of randomness -- Tests of goodness of fit -- One-sample and paired-sample procedures -- The general two-sample problem -- Linear rank statistics and the general two-sample problem -- Linear rank tests for the location problem -- Linear rank tests for the scale problem -- Tests of the equality of k independent samples -- Measures of association for bivariate samples -- Measures of association in multiple classifications -- Asymptotic relative efficiency -- Analysis of count data -- Summary.
